## Service Accounts: Order-Cutoff Plugins

If your plugin needs to check whether the Crumbworks bakery order-cutoff rule has fired (orders lock at 14:00 local, no exceptions, even for the croissant regulars), you'll call the Cutoff API through a shared plugin service account. It's read-only — you can query cutoff state and upcoming lock times, but you can't move the deadline, so don't ask. Rate limit is 60 requests a minute per plugin. The service account key you'll authenticate with is below.

API key for bageg-kajef: vxb2-ss

### Calendar sync conflicts in Meridly

When reviewing changes to the sync engine, pay close attention to how conflicting edits are resolved. Meridly uses last-writer-wins per field, not per event, so a reviewer should verify that merged events preserve attendee lists even when times diverge. Test cases covering recurring-event splits are mandatory for any sync patch. The full conflict-resolution spec is maintained on this internal page:

wiki page, fawef-tawif: https://jira.zemvarsys.internal/projects/pages/display/180f7ba3

Subject: Invoice renderer cut-over — summary

Hi Marisol,

The migration of the Quillfort PDF invoice renderer to the new Lattice cluster completed last night without customer-visible downtime. We drained the old queue at 23:40, verified checksum parity on 500 sampled invoices, and flipped DNS at 00:15. Font embedding and pagination both match the golden set. Rollback snapshots are retained for seven days. For your records, the production configuration now in effect is listed below.

settings of fahag-haduf:
[ulaox]
port = 8443
region = south-2
host = ulaox.lumiccorp.internal
timeout_ms = 500
retries = 8